Output ef666117fa50d25b37fbac5d6f891f7d7eadfc0f39f55ce1b8069e7e05e03180:1

value
4440888793
script pubkey
OP_0 OP_PUSHBYTES_20 c43103e1c2d5ed954679ed816f350a81a2c5ad83
address
tb1qcscs8cwz6hke23neakqk7dg2sx3vttvrsk3c2g
transaction
ef666117fa50d25b37fbac5d6f891f7d7eadfc0f39f55ce1b8069e7e05e03180